There are several helpful techniques that ultimately boil down to creative use of KVL and KCL. Things like mesh analysis and nodal analysis, or even Thevenin and Norton equivalents. Mesh and Nodal analysis are both amenable to matrix methods for solutions, and often the matrices can be written by inspection alone.

Which ones to use to advantage depends upon the details of the circuit; it's something that you gain by experience, being able to recognize opportunities to apply certain methods.

It helps to choose the state variables as the more slowly changing quantities of the energy storage elements, for example the capacitor voltage.
